FAQs for concrete driveways & floors installation projects in Brightwood, OR

Polished concrete floors offer many benefits with very few drawbacks. While issues like discoloration, stains, or imprints may occur during pouring, these are rare when working with a skilled flooring contractor. Once polished, concrete floors are easy to maintain, long-lasting, and eco-friendly. They also resist mold and moisture, making them ideal for allergy-prone households, and offer versatile design options for both indoor and outdoor use.

Polished concrete flooring is often more affordable than tile. It involves lower material costs and less labor-intensive installation. Tile installations require additional leveling and preparation, which increases labor costs. Opting for concrete flooring helps reduce upfront expenses and provides a durable, stylish finish that saves money over time with minimal maintenance.

While epoxy flooring offers enhanced durability and toughness compared to polished concrete, it comes with higher material and labor costs. If budget is a top priority, polished concrete floors provide a resilient and attractive finish without the premium price tag, making them an ideal choice for value and long-term performance.

Polished concrete floors last 20 years or more when installed by licensed professionals and maintained with proper care. Their enduring finish withstands heavy use and remains visually impressive for decades. Regular deep cleaning and maintenance help safeguard the floor’s integrity, providing homeowners with a long-lasting, cost‐effective solution that endures daily wear without compromising style.

Polished concrete floors increase home value by offering a modern, sleek appearance and exceptional durability. A professionally installed floor not only enhances visual appeal but also minimizes maintenance expenses, making the property more attractive to prospective buyers. This flooring upgrade delivers a refined look while boosting overall market competitiveness and long-term property value.
